wolf_howl15 Magnetic shot vs attacking DDs

1) How much is important the depth setting of magnetic shots for the severity of damage caused to target ship? Is the rule "the closer is the torpedo explosion to the ship = the more serious damage the target ship takes" valid in SH3 GWX?

2) What is the optimal depth (under the keel) for magnetic shots in normal seas against the DD on attack run?

I made defensive magnetic shot against the attacking Black Swan wanting to avenge the sinking of Southampton class cruiser and torpedo exploded right front of the fore ammo bunker (settings: magnetic, depth ~0.8m under its keel). Black Swan interrupted its attack run, lost the courage for any further depth charge attacks and retreated back to convoy. The hit was not so serious because Black Swan was not sinking even with that big hole after the hit, but I guess it quite worked when it repelled one of convoy escorts.

The question is - should be used the deeper depth setting to score a kill next time? I guess the torpedo could travel more distance and have better chance to hit some weak spot...

Personally i set depth @ 2 meters, magnetic pistol fast speed when firing defensive shots at DDs.
2m seems to get the job done 100% of the time regardless of what type of DD it is, if i manage to hit it, problem is i barely ever manage to hit them.

How do you do your torpedo solution when defending against an attacking DD? do you just "eyeball it"?

How do you do your torpedo solution when defending against an attacking DD? do you just "eyeball it"?
I adjust my course to prepare for perfect straight shot so the torpedo doesn't need to make any course adjustment. For zig-zagging DD I wait for close range (~400 m) when DD comes straight in on their attack run.

I set my torpedoes to impact, 2m fast speed without any calculations. What I do is I fire one torpedo more like a decoy straight run at DD and then 1 torpedo slightly left and another slightly right of the ship...he will make turn when he sees the first torpedo and then boom. In about 70% I hit the target.

well, that is quite expensive tradeoff - 3 torpedoes for 1 DD. I recommend to use electrics or to shoot from distance 400-500 m with steamers - DD will try to evade, but it will not have enough time...
